因為img默認是按基線(baseline)對齊的。對比一下圖片和右邊的p, q, y等字母,你會發現這三個字母的“小尾巴”和圖片下方的空白一樣高。下面這張圖中的黑線就是那條基線。 要去掉空格可以使用vertical-align: bottom或將img標簽變為塊級元素。 至於什么是基線 ...
Head First Ajax 第六章是一個關於的原生DOM的練習,人家示例布局出來是這個樣子的: 我的布局出來是這樣的: HTML布局代碼如下: 如上圖對比所示:td里包含img,總會出現一條莫名其妙的空隙。 重新照着源碼抄了一遍,發現還是有一條細線。逐條比較,才發現區別在doctype上。 源碼: 我的 sublime自動生成 : 搜了下,已經有了完美解釋。 原鏈接:http: stacko ...
2016-02-10 03:53 0 2042 推薦指數:
因為img默認是按基線(baseline)對齊的。對比一下圖片和右邊的p, q, y等字母,你會發現這三個字母的“小尾巴”和圖片下方的空白一樣高。下面這張圖中的黑線就是那條基線。 要去掉空格可以使用vertical-align: bottom或將img標簽變為塊級元素。 至於什么是基線 ...
需求是頁面移動到一定高度時,頂部出現固定的導航欄,並導航欄帶滾動條。 CSS很好實現,但是導航欄飄浮頂部后,滾動條怎么也不顯示,搜了一些資料終於解決了,現做下筆記。 ...
如果我們布局的是后是fixed並且想要高度為100%的時候,我們一般會這樣設置: div { display:fixed; height:100%; overflow:scroll; } 但是這樣並不會出現滾動條,正確的做法應該設置top ...
給大家整理了3個方法,一個是HTML的iframe標簽,別兩個是JS引用。比如要在arr.html文件里引用index.html文件,方法如下。 HTML引用方法: <iframe name="toppage" width=100% height=100% marginwidth ...
給大家整理了3個方法,一個是HTML的iframe標簽,別兩個是JS引用。比如要在arr.html文件里引用index.html文件,方法如下。 HTML引用方法: <iframe name="toppage" width=100% height=100 ...
這里有一道經典的面試題:“一個線程兩次調用start()方法會出現什么情況?”,咱們這次結合案例從線程源碼的角度炒剩飯。 答:Java的線程是不允許啟動兩次的,第二次調用時,線程可能處於終止或者其它(非NEW)狀態,必然會拋出IllegalThreadStateException,這是 ...
問題描述:當頁面突然出現滾動條的時候,頁面會突然被擠壓,因為滾動條也是需要占位的呀。 解決思路:現在目標就是滾動條出現,但是內容位置不變,依然不動。 1、新屬性overlay chrome下overflow有個新的屬性值overlay,這個屬性簡直就是為了這個問題而生 ...
div盒子和img之間有空隙之前也遇到過幾次這問題,今天又遇到了特地來總結下。 先上代碼和效果圖: <!doctype html><html lang="en"><head> <meta charset="UTF-8"> < ...